Daewoo Lee is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Sociology and Political Science. According to data from OpenAlex, Daewoo Lee has authored 14 papers receiving a total of 334 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 6 papers in Cellular and Molecular Neuroscience and 4 papers in Sociology and Political Science. Recurrent topics in Daewoo Lee’s work include Neurobiology and Insect Physiology Research (5 papers), Ion channel regulation and function (4 papers) and Neuroscience and Neuropharmacology Research (3 papers). Daewoo Lee is often cited by papers focused on Neurobiology and Insect Physiology Research (5 papers), Ion channel regulation and function (4 papers) and Neuroscience and Neuropharmacology Research (3 papers). Daewoo Lee collaborates with scholars based in United States, Israel and France. Daewoo Lee's co-authors include Diane K. O’Dowd, Hailing Su, Michael E. Adams, Lutz G.W. Hilgenberg, Martin A. Smith, Haeil Jung, Maureen A. Pirog, Linda M. Hall, Dianne Hodges and Kevin M. Boswell and has published in prestigious journals such as Journal of Neuroscience, Toxicon and Molecular and Cellular Neuroscience.
